Virtual training simulation solutions are becoming essential for industries where practical experience plays a crucial role. In aviation, pilots can practice flight scenarios using advanced simulation environments before operating actual aircraft. In healthcare, medical professionals can improve their skills through simulated surgeries and emergency response exercises. Similarly, manufacturing companies use virtual environments to train workers on equipment handling, maintenance procedures, and safety protocols.

One of the major factors supporting market growth is the advancement of virtual reality (VR), augmented reality (AR), and artificial intelligence technologies. These innovations enhance simulation accuracy by creating realistic environments that closely replicate real-world conditions. AI-powered systems can monitor learner behavior, provide personalized feedback, and adjust training modules according to individual performance levels.

Cloud-based deployment is also contributing to the wider adoption of virtual training solutions. Organizations can access simulation platforms remotely, allowing employees across different locations to participate in standardized training programs. This approach reduces infrastructure costs and improves accessibility for enterprises, educational institutions, and government organizations.

The defense sector remains one of the significant adopters of virtual simulation technology due to the need for realistic mission preparation and tactical training. Military organizations utilize simulation platforms to prepare personnel for challenging environments while minimizing operational expenses. Similarly, emergency response teams use virtual scenarios to improve crisis management skills.
